A water services provider in Bournemouth is seeking a Strategic Asset Technician to maintain network assets and support operational activities.

Responsibilities include:

  • Cleaning reservoirs
  • Using inspection tools
  • Ensuring safety standards

The ideal candidate will have GCSE qualifications and a background in customer service.

This full-time position offers generous holidays, a bonus, and various health benefits.
